autofs-5.0.6 - fix initialization in rpc create_client()
From: Ian Kent <ikent@redhat.com>
Sometimes the RPC function create_client() gets a non-null stack
variable passed in which can cause a SEGV. Fix it by initializing
the passed in variable.
